Murgh Khatti Masala is a delightful Pakistani dish known for its tangy and spicy flavor profile. The word ‘khatti’ translates to sour, which is achieved with the addition of yogurt and tamarind paste. It features tender pieces of chicken simmered in a rich blend of spices and tomatoes, creating a succulent and aromatic meal. This dish is often enjoyed with naan or rice, making it a versatile choice for lunch or dinner. The balance of spices such as coriander, cumin, and turmeric with the tanginess of the yogurt makes it a beloved choice among those who appreciate robust, savory flavors. Its vibrant color and enticing aroma are sure to make it a family favorite.

Directions

Step 1

In a large pan, heat oil and sauté onions until golden brown.

Step 2

Add ginger and garlic, cooking for 2 minutes until fragrant.

Step 3

Add chicken pieces and cook until they are browned on all sides.

Step 4

Stir in tomatoes, cooking until they soften.

Step 5

Add coriander, cumin, and turmeric.

Step 6

Mix in yogurt and tamarind paste, ensuring chicken is well coated.

Step 7

Cover and simmer for 20 minutes until chicken is tender.

Step 8

Adjust seasoning with salt to taste before serving.
